Step 4: Create a “Grammar Master Sheet”
Open the grammar section of your PDF. Copy the tables of Sandhi, Samasa, and Chandassu onto a single A4 sheet or a flashcard app (e.g., Anki). Revise this sheet daily for 15 minutes.

5. Utility and Strategic Usage
To maximize the benefit of these notes, students should adhere to the following strategy:
- Don't Ignore the Textbook: Notes are supplementary. Always read the original poem/prose in the textbook first to understand context and emotional nuance.
- Memorize Quotes: The PDFs often highlight "Golden Quotes" or Moola Paathas. Memorizing these is essential for writing high-scoring answers.
- Practice Grammar Daily: Use the grammar section of the notes to solve at least 5 questions daily. Grammar guarantees full marks if practiced correctly.
- Solve Blueprints: Many PDFs include "Blueprints" showing the weightage of chapters. Use this to prioritize high-weightage chapters.
Tips to Use These PDFs Effectively
Having a PDF is only half the battle. Here is how to maximize them: The Ultimate Guide to 2nd PUC Kannada Notes
- Don't Skip the Textbook: Notes are for revision. Read the original textbook lessons at least once.
- Annotate Digitally: Use a PDF reader (like Xodo or Adobe Acrobat) to highlight important names, dates, and poetic lines.
- Print Key Chapters: For poems and grammar, physical copies help in memorization and marking.
- Practice Writing: After reading notes on a lesson, close the PDF and try to write the answer in your own words in Kannada script.
